Racial Distribution

The racial distribution of building construction technology majors in Florida is as follows:

  • Asian: 0.0%
  • Black or African American: 29.9%
  • Hispanic or Latino: 30.9%
  • White: 34.0%
  • Non-Resident Alien: 1.0%
  • Other Races: 4.1%

Jobs for Building Construction Technology Grads in Florida

48,420 people in the state and 669,360 in the nation are employed in jobs related to building construction technology.

Wages for Building Construction Technology Jobs in Florida

Building Construction Technology grads earn an average of $52,240 in the state and $54,670 nationwide.

Building Construction Technology Careers in FL

Some of the careers building construction technology majors go into include:

Job Title FL Job Growth FL Median Salary
Construction Trades and Extraction Worker Supervisors 28% $58,400
Civil Engineering Technicians 22% $49,640
